The city of Liverpool is recognised internationally for its music and as a growing centre for arts and culture. As the city continues to build upon this reputation, the team at SIS Global Seating are delighted to announce our work with the University of Liverpool as part of its latest Arts and Humanity Project – the Yoko Ono Lennon Centre.

Having supplied, delivered and installed fixed tiering and lecture theatre seating for over 20 years to the University, we were invited to enter into discussions with the project architects, Ellis Williams Architects, to provide a detailed design to fulfil their complex brief.

Opening to the public in Spring 2022, the £22.1 million purpose-built teaching and performance centre offers a world class teaching experience for students and a new cultural landmark for the city. The centre includes the 400-seat Tung Auditorium with space for a 70-piece orchestra, as well as the state-of-the-art 600-seat Paul Brett Lecture Theatre.

As a testament to our expertise and reputation, SIS Global Seating were entrusted to work on three projects within the Yoko Ono Lennon Centre; the Paul Brett Lecture Theatre, Tung Auditorium and Lecture Theatre 1, a 450-seat traditional lecture theatre space.

All three spaces required fixed tiered structures as part of the seating package works. The first task involved working in conjunction with Ellis Williams Architects to provide tiering and seating layouts to achieve the design brief seating capacities. Several alternative seating layouts were provided for consideration and, as a result of this process, a comprehensive seating arrangement for each space was achieved which met the design brief.

One particular challenge was that the fixed tiering in each space had to span over ducting underneath the tiers, as the tiers formed a sealed plenum in each theatre. This was particularly complex in the Paul Brett Lecture Theatre, as the design of the tiering had to span over the ducting, while still achieving the loading requirements to maintain the structural integrity and continuity of the tiering above.

Our team provided many custom-made sections of tiering, with tiering treads that incorporated swirl air diffusers for the distribution of the air-conditioned air from the plenum below.

In total, our team at SIS Global Seating designed, supplied and installed 452 seats in Lecture Theatre 1 and 605 seats in the Paul Brett Lecture Theatre. We also supplied and installed a total of 401 seats in the Tung Auditorium, in both the main auditorium hall and gallery area.

The seating in Lecture Theatre 1 and the Paul Brett Lecture Theatre followed the traditional style of lecture theatre seating previously installed by our team at the University of Liverpool, as well as many other universities around the UK. However, our innovative installation provided all three theatres with removable seating and writing ledges, to allow flexibility of seating arrangements and inclusion of wheelchair spaces and people with reduced mobility.

This flexibility went one step further in the Tung Auditorium, which incorporates a bespoke skid base with rise and fall castors, to facilitate the easy transportation of the removable seating to their required storage areas.

Standard chairs were also customised with new seats and side panels to meet the University’s exacting requirements, including additional design modifications to the chairs in the Tung Auditorium in order to meet the exacting acoustic requirements.
